Abstract

The utility model provides a gas station navigation device, relating to the field of navigation. The gas station navigation device provided by the utility model is used for solving the problem in the prior art that a vehicle is broken down due to the fact that gas stations can not be found. The technical scheme provided by the embodiments of the utility model is as follows: the gas station navigation device comprises a combined instrument, an alarm module, a display module, a control switch, a navigation control module and a gas station navigation module, wherein the combined instrument is used for detecting the current oil volume of an oil tank; the alarm module is connected with the combined instrument, and the display module is connected with the alarm module; the control switch is used for receiving user input control information; the navigation control module is connected with the control switch; the gas station navigation module is connected with the navigation control module and the display module. The scheme can be applied to vehicle mounted systems.

Embodiment
For making the technical problems to be solved in the utility model, technical scheme and advantage clearer, be described in detail below in conjunction with the accompanying drawings and the specific embodiments.
The utility model is the problem because finding refuelling station to cause vehicle to cast anchor for prior art, and the utility model provides a kind of refuelling station guider.
As shown in Figure 1, refuelling station's guider that embodiment of the present utility model provides, comprising:
Combination instrument 101 for detection of current fuel tank fuel quantity;
The alarm module 102 being connected with combination instrument 101,
The display module 103 being connected with alarm module 102;
For receiving the gauge tap 104 of user's input control information, the input information that control information shows according to display module 103;
The Navigation Control module 105 being connected with gauge tap 104;
The refuelling station's navigation module 106 being connected with display module 103 with Navigation Control module 105.
In the present embodiment, can by combination instrument 101, detect the oil mass of current fuel tank, when oil mass is lower, by alarm module 102, carry out low oil quantity alarming, and show the prompting of whether opening refuelling station's navigation feature by display module 103; When user receives the prompting of display module 103 demonstrations, can whether open by gauge tap 104 inputs the control information of refuelling station's navigation feature; When user opens the control information of refuelling station's navigation feature by gauge tap 104 inputs, by near refuelling station Navigation Control module 105 control refuelling station navigation module 106 automatic searchs, and the distance of calculating and refuelling station, after choosing the nearest refuelling station of distance, navigate, and show refuelling station's guidance path by display module 103, thereby realize refuelling station's navigation.
Further, as shown in Figure 2, refuelling station's guider that the present embodiment provides, can also comprise:
The mileage module 107 being connected with display module 103 with gauge tap 104.
In the present embodiment, when user does not open the control information of refuelling station's navigation feature by gauge tap 104 inputs, can be by mileage module 107 accumulation distance travelleds, when the distance travelled of accumulative total surpasses default mileage number, by display module 103, again show the prompting of whether opening refuelling station's navigation feature.
Further, as shown in Figure 3, refuelling station's guider that the present embodiment provides, is characterized in that, can also comprise:
What be connected with alarm module 102 with combination instrument 101 exits alarm module 108.
In the present embodiment, when combination instrument 101 detects current oil mass when higher, can control alarm modules and exit warning by exiting alarm module 108, until combination instrument 101 detects oil mass again, restart warning when low.
Such scheme, at combination instrument, current fuel tank surplus detected when less, can pass through the warning of display module display alarm module, make user by gauge tap, select whether to navigate according to this warning, if, by Navigation Control module controls refuelling station navigation module, carry out the navigation of nearest refuelling station, and show corresponding refuelling station guidance path by display module.The technical scheme that the utility model embodiment provides has solved prior art when fuel tank fuel quantity is lower and driver travels to strange when area, problem that may be because finding refuelling station to cause vehicle to cast anchor.
Refuelling station's guider that the utility model embodiment provides, can be applied in onboard system.
